Marrakech: ... and the Jardin Majorelle

Founded in the early 1920ies by Jaques Majorelle he opened his Jardin Majorelle in 1947 to the public, making the wide range of plants from five continents accessible to everyone.
After he died from a car accident, Pierre Bergé and Yves Saint Laurent restored the garden and still today you can visit the beautiful art collection 'Islamic'.
It's definitely worth a visit, also in case you are no botanist or art lover... The lush and green garden is a beautiful hiding and chilling place in the hot summer from the dusty and crowded streets in Marrakech.
